Sept. 10, 2002

(Fort Collins, CO) - USF women's golf opened the 2002-2003 season on the road competing at the 2002 Ptarmigan/Ram Fall Classic at the Ptarmigan Country Club. San Francisco shot respectable scores of 301 in opening round action and followed with a 306 in the second round, but it was not enough to keep up with the torrid pace of Baylor and host Colorado State. The two teams matched each other shot-for-shot and each fired a 293 in the first round and a 291 in the second to share the top of the leader board.

Senior Lyndsey Devenish (77, 74) and junior Jordan Auten (75, 76) share 22nd place in the tournament with 151's, while sophomore Mariko Shimozaki (76, 76) owns a share of 25th place after a 152 on day one. Senior Susie Laing fired a one-over 73 in the firs round, but struggled in the second, carding an 81 for 154 and a share of 34th.

USF competes in the final round on Tuesday.
